Whenever my Grandfather is making a bargain he often says "be gobs don't let us fight over the bob." As Jack Bishop says. - On November 12th the feast of St Martin is always held. It is usual for the people to kill a chicken and spill the blood outside the door.
Long ago when the blood was spilled it was the rule to give the chicken to some poor person.
